My fly fishing life has taken me to many locations and if I find a really good one I then arrange trips and escort groups of anglers on fishing holidays which I hope will be unforgettable.
I'm now 60 and have accumulated so much time in Alaska that a year and a half of my life has been spent there. It means that I know its fishing potential pretty well but I also have first hand experience of Iceland, Chile, South Africa, New Zealand, Australia, the Bahamas, Sweden, many parts of Canada, parts of the west coast USA and Florida as well as Ireland and parts of Europe.

Get to know an area well and you can have some wonderful sport but the reality for most of us is that we can never achieve that level of knowledge and must rely on others to show us how and where.
That's where guides come into the equation and a good guide is worth every penny he charges. I always use first class guide companies and expect to pay the going rate. If you have personal contacts and friends you should use them but otherwise you will need to pay to gain the knowledge to get the most from your precious time on holiday. Lots of people do trips on the cheap and do get lucky but most spend their time scratching around trying to find out what's going on and how to do it without ever really getting into the action.

I can tell you that the trips I run will give you every chance to be among the fish and that then it's largely up to you. The guides will give you the best possible advice and I will happily give you the benefit of the knowledge it has taken me years to acquire and if the conditions are on our side it's possible to have some great sport. The most important thing is to be adaptable and willing to learn and then you will succeed.
